Barhale holds a significant Industrial Operations Dataset composed of high-granularity Time Series data, including detailed `industrial_data`, `inspection_records`, and `maintenance_logs`. This information, gathered from decades of civil engineering and infrastructure projects in the UK utility sector, is exceptionally well-suited for developing and training sophisticated AI models for the Industrial Monitoring use case.
The global Predictive Maintenance market, a primary application for this data, was valued at USD 13.65 billion in 2025 and is projected to expand at a CAGR of 24.30%. [5] While access requires negotiation due to factors like shared data ownership with utility clients and sector-specific regulations, the dataset's unique value is underscored by its proprietary 40+ years of geotechnical and tunnelling performance records, representing a rare asset for creating high-value predictive solutions. ⚠ Diligence (valuable data, access to negotiate): Data ownership is likely shared with major utility clients (e.g., Thames Water, Anglian Water) under long-term framework agreements.; Significant proprietary value lies in 40+ years of geotechnical and tunnelling performance records.; MEICA operational data may be subject to specific utility sector regulations. · corporate: independent.
